How is data replicated across multiple datacenters?
How is data replicated across multiple datacenters?
In a multi-master configuration, data is updated on multiple masters. Each master maintains a change log, and the changes made on each master are replicated to the other servers. Each master plays the role of supplier and consumer.
What is multi DC replication?
Replicator is a Connect-based Confluent Platform component that allows two distinct Kafka clusters to replicate data in either active-passive or active-active architectures. …
What is datacenter replication?
Data Center Replication (DR) replicates cache data between clusters. When data center replication is turned on, GridGain will automatically make sure that each cluster is consistently synchronizing its data to other data centers (there can be one or more).
What is multi data center?
Multi datacenter deployments enable use-cases such as: Active-active geo-localized deployments: allows users to access a near-by data center to optimize their architecture for low latency and high performance. Cloud migration: Use Kafka to synchronize data between on-prem applications and cloud deployments.
What is Kafka replication?
Replication in Kafka happens at the partition granularity where the partition’s write-ahead log is replicated in order to n servers. Out of the n replicas, one replica is designated as the leader while others are followers. A message is committed only after it has been successfully copied to all the in-sync replicas.
What is Kafka replicator?
Replicator allows you to easily and reliably replicate topics from one Kafka cluster to another. It continuously copies the messages in multiple topics, when necessary creating the topics in the destination cluster using the same topic configuration in the source cluster.
What is Oracle replication?
Oracle replication is a fully integrated feature of the Oracle server; it is not a separate server. Replication uses distributed database technology to share data between multiple sites, but a replicated database and a distributed database are not the same.
Why multiple data centers are required?
By implementing a multi-data center strategy that uses off-site storage to back up mission-critical data in a dedicated backup facility, companies can protect themselves from downtime. Data center redundancy can also provide protection from data loss in the event of a natural disaster or ransomware attack.
What is data center affinity?
Affinity is how you define that those VM’s (which might normally be able to exist in either data center) should only run on physical servers that live in that West coast data center and never on the East coast unless something goes horribly wrong out west.
What are data replication tools?
What are Data Replication Tools? Data replication tools support data security, disaster resilience and business continuity by rapidly creating a data replica in a location independent of the data’s source. The software provides central management of replication policy across heterogeneous data sources and targets.
What is a typical replication strategy for multiple clusters?
A typical replication strategy would look similar to {Cassandra: 3, Analytics: 2, Solr: 1}, depending on use cases and throughput requirements. Once these asynchronous hints are received on the additional clusters, they undergo the normal write procedures and are assimilated into that datacenter.
What is Qlik replicate?
Qlik Replicate enables organizations to accelerate data real-time replication, ingestion and streaming via change data capture, across a wide range of heterogeneous databases, data warehouses and data lake platforms. Carbonite acquired Double-Take, a data replication and disaster recovery option, in early 2017.
What is variableveeam Backup & Replication?
Veeam Backup & Replication is data center backup software, and includes features such as asynchronous data replication, automated data retention, continuous replication, Cross-Platform replication, dashboard, instant failover, orchestration, remote database replication, reporting / analytics, simulation / testing, and synchronous data replication.